Bhopal: Heavy rains have worsened the situation in several states of the country amid the corona epidemic. The situation in the Gwalior-Chambal division is deteriorating day by day. The water level in the Chambal river is continuously rising, at present, the water level of the river has reached 122 metres. This is causing distress to the surrounding villages. An alert has been sounded in the villages along the river.

Residents in the villages near the Chambal river are being explained for safety and vigilance. Officials of the district and concerned department have been instructed to keep all preparations. In view of heavy rains, a control room has been set up at the divisional office in Gwalior, and helpline numbers have also been issued for the problems of the general public. In any difficult situation, people can call these control room numbers 0734-230013, 07534-230023, 0753-4230025 and give news. They will be helped immediately.

It may be recalled that the MET department has issued a red alert for heavy to very heavy rainfall in Sheopur, Shivpuri, Gwalior, Morena, Bhind, Ashoknagar, Datia and Guna districts of the Gwalior-Chambal division of MP. The situation has worsened so much at many places due to rain that army assistance has to be sought. In the Gwalior Chambal division, almost every village is in a flood situation. People are leaving their homes with essential items to save their lives and reaching a safe place.
